The new Covid-19 subvariant has the potential to create a new wave of Covid-19 cases, epidemiologist Michael Baker says.
The first two cases of Kraken, or XBB 1.5, were detected in New Zealand last week.
Professor Baker said despite the ominous name, it was important to remember it was just another variant of Omicron although it had “some novel features which are of concern”.
It is based on a recombinant virus but it has added in a new genetic mutation which meant it could more easily escape people’s existing immunity and also had a better ability to bind with the ace receptors in the body which made it more infectious.
“Those things only matter because it means it gives it a growth advantage which is being seen in North America at the moment so it’s outcompeting other variants and if it does that successfully in New Zealand as well then it could lead to another wave of infections.”
